PE Ag Society Backs the Build

Website Editor • October 5, 2021

PICTON, October 5, 2021

For 13 years, the Prince Edward Agricultural Society have been advocating for our County hospital by putting their baking skills, and now their drive thru skills, to the test.

 

With the COVID-19 pandemic and the Picton Fair being postponed for a second year, the Prince Edward Agricultural Society hosted their second annual drive thru event at the Picton Fairgrounds on September 11.

 

Over 1,500 people cruised through the fairgrounds to take in the agricultural-themed displays and enjoy their favourite fair food.


Admission was free but donations to the
Prince Edward County Memorial Hospital Foundation, the Picton United Church Food Bank and the Storehouse Food Bank were encouraged.

 

The donations raised $5,000 and saw $2,000 donated to the PECMHF’s Back the Build Campaign for a new hospital in Prince Edward County. Each food bank received $1,500.

 

The Agricultural Society, and the three local charities, thank all of the generous people who visited the Drive Thru event and made a donation.

 

Today’s donation brings the Ag Society’s cumulative giving total to PECMHF to $14,705.

 

The Foundation is proud of their 13-year partnership with the Agricultural Society and hopes to see you all at next year’s Picton Fair!

The Rotary Club of Picton has once again demonstrated its long-standing dedication to strengthening local healthcare by presenting a $5,000 donation to the Prince Edward County Memorial Hospital (PECMH) Foundation in support of the Back the Build campaign.  The contribution represents funds raised through several Rotary-led community initiatives, including their annual Rotary Golf Tournament , the Waterfalls Tour , Rotary Cash Calendars and the Lilac Ride . These events continue to play a significant role in ensuring the Foundation meets our $30M Back the Build campaign goal for the new PECMH. For more than 23 years, the Rotary Club of Picton has been a steadfast partner in improving healthcare in PEC—contributing close to $225,000 to date. This includes a generous $100,000 pledge toward Back the Build campaign that was fulfilled in 2023. These funds help to ensure the new hospital is equipped with the modern tools and technology needed to serve patients today and for generations to come. “The Rotary Club of Picton has a deep and enduring commitment to community service, and supporting our hospital is a natural extension of that mission,” said J.J. Johnston, Rotary Club of Picton President. “We are proud to continue contributing to a project that will have a lasting impact on everyone in Prince Edward County.” “We are grateful for Rotary’s leadership, generosity, and community spirit,” said Shannon Coull, Executive Director, PECMH Foundation. “Their ongoing support of this campaign helps ensure our new hospital will provide the high-quality care our community deserves. Rotary truly embodies what it means to give back to the County.” The PECMH Foundation extends its sincere thanks to the Rotary Club of Picton for their support of local healthcare and their thoughtful contribution toward building and equipping the new hospital.
